!13 remove python2

From: @jlwwlsqc
Reviewed-by: @small_leek
Signed-off-by: @small_leek
This commit is contained in:
openeuler-ci-bot 2020-11-02 12:00:26 +08:00 committed by Gitee
commit bac0d4d3d9

View File

@ -2,7 +2,7 @@
Name: python-hwdata Name: python-hwdata
Version: 2.3.7 Version: 2.3.7
Release: 7 Release: 8
Summary: Python bindings to hwdata package Summary: Python bindings to hwdata package
License: GPLv2 License: GPLv2
URL: https://github.com/xsuchy/python-hwdata URL: https://github.com/xsuchy/python-hwdata
@ -14,18 +14,6 @@ BuildArch: noarch
Provide python interface to database stored in hwdata package. Provide python interface to database stored in hwdata package.
It allows you to get human readable description of USB and PCI devices. It allows you to get human readable description of USB and PCI devices.
%if %{with python2}
%package -n python2-hwdata
Summary: Python bindings to hwdata package
BuildRequires: python2-devel
Requires: hwdata
%{?python_provide:%python_provide python2-hwdata}
%description -n python2-hwdata
Provide python interface to database stored in hwdata package.
It allows you to get human readable description of USB and PCI devices.
%endif
%package -n python3-hwdata %package -n python3-hwdata
Summary: Python bindings to hwdata package Summary: Python bindings to hwdata package
@ -45,31 +33,17 @@ rm -rf %{py3dir}
cp -a . %{py3dir} cp -a . %{py3dir}
%build %build
%if %{with python2}
%_bindir/python2 setup.py build '--executable=%_bindir/python2 -s'
%endif # with python2
pushd %{py3dir} pushd %{py3dir}
%_bindir/python3 setup.py build '--executable=%_bindir/python3 -s' %_bindir/python3 setup.py build '--executable=%_bindir/python3 -s'
popd popd
%install %install
%if %{with python2}
%_bindir/python2 setup.py install -O1 --skip-build --root %buildroot
%endif
pushd %{py3dir} pushd %{py3dir}
%_bindir/python3 setup.py install -O1 --skip-build --root %buildroot %_bindir/python3 setup.py install -O1 --skip-build --root %buildroot
popd popd
%check %check
%if %{with python2}
%files -n python2-hwdata
%defattr(-,root,root)
%license LICENSE
%{python2_sitelib}/*
%endif # with python2
%files -n python3-hwdata %files -n python3-hwdata
%defattr(-,root,root) %defattr(-,root,root)
@ -81,6 +55,12 @@ popd
%doc example.py README.md html %doc example.py README.md html
%changelog %changelog
* Mon Nov 2 2020 wangjie<wangjie294@huawei.com> -2.3.7-8
- Type:NA
- ID:NA
- SUG:NA
- DESC:remove python2
* Mon Sep 7 2020 Ge Wang<wangge20@huawei.com> - 2.3.7-7 * Mon Sep 7 2020 Ge Wang<wangge20@huawei.com> - 2.3.7-7
- Modify Source0 Url - Modify Source0 Url